Major Improvement At Defensive Tackle?
July 27th, 2025
Todd Bowles with Gerald McCoy at practice on Sunday.
The Bucs’ biggest cheerleader, NFL Network analyst Gerald McCoy, had a message for the nation while broadcasting from One Buc Palace today.
The studs in the center of the Bucs’ defensive line? They’ve got a lot of room to improve, said the six-time Bucs Pro Bowler.
“I watch the tape. I know football and I know defensive tackle play,” McCoy began. “This is going to sound crazy: As good as Vita Vea has been, there’s a level he hasn’t even hit. And not only that, you have Calijah Kancey, who has had two injury-riddled starts to his career and still had 7 1/2 sacks last year. So there’s another level that he can even address.”
McCoy was on the field early in practice coaching up Kancey before tackling his NFL Network duties. He did that last year, as well.
Joe’s not doubting McCoy’s take. It’s one echoed by former Bucs guard Ian Beckles (1990-1996), who has multiple times that Vea is too special a player to not be making more plays through the course of a season.
As for Kancey, well, at 24 years old with a burning love of football and elite talent, he’s certainly primed for a better year. And Kancey told Joe his bad calves are in the rearview mirror.
